Explore the dynamic and in-demand career path of an SAP ABAP Consultant. This specialized IT professional serves as the technical architect and developer within the SAP ecosystem, crafting custom solutions that bridge the gap between standard SAP software functionality and an organization's unique business needs. For those seeking SAP ABAP Consultant jobs, this role offers a unique blend of deep technical programming and strategic business process understanding, making it a cornerstone position for any enterprise running SAP. At its core, the profession revolves around the ABAP programming language (Advanced Business Application Programming), SAP's proprietary code. Consultants are responsible for the entire development lifecycle: analyzing business requirements, designing robust technical specifications, and then developing, testing, and deploying custom ABAP programs, reports, interfaces, enhancements, and forms. A significant part of their work involves ensuring seamless data flow, which includes configuring and troubleshooting ALE (Application Link Enabling) and IDoc (Intermediate Document) interfaces for system-to-system communication. Furthermore, modern ABAP Consultants are adept at integrating SAP with other applications using technologies like OData services, RESTful APIs, and web services, enabling a connected digital enterprise. Typical responsibilities extend beyond pure coding. Professionals in this field often perform performance optimization and debugging of existing programs, provide ongoing maintenance and support, and create comprehensive technical documentation. They collaborate closely with functional consultants, business analysts, and end-users to translate complex process requirements into efficient technical solutions. Master Data Governance and support, ensuring the integrity and consistency of core business data across the SAP landscape, is another common facet of the role. To succeed in SAP ABAP Consultant jobs, a strong foundation in core ABAP programming—including Object-Oriented ABAP, data dictionary objects, and modularization techniques—is essential. As the SAP S/4HANA platform evolves, knowledge of CDS views, AMDP, and the Fiori framework is increasingly critical. Key skills include analytical problem-solving, a meticulous attention to detail, and effective communication to interact with both technical and non-technical stakeholders. While a bachelor's degree in computer science or a related field is typical, proven hands-on experience with ABAP development, coupled with relevant SAP certifications, is highly valued. This profession offers a stable and rewarding career for technologists passionate about building the backbone of enterprise business operations.